A circuit card, commonly called a PCB or printed motherboard, is the structure of most electronic devices. Whether it is a computer motherboard, an electrical motherboard, a radio frequency circuit board, or a simple development board, the purpose is the very same: give a secure platform for components and connect them with conductive traces. A circuit card made from layers of copper, laminate, and protecting material enables designers to create portable systems that would be impossible to build with loose cables alone. When people ask what is a circuit board, what does a motherboard do, or how do printed motherboard work, the response is that it supports and interconnects electronic parts such as resistors, capacitors, semiconductors, adapters, and integrated circuits so the device can operate as planned.

Once the design is total, the project moves right into PCB fabrication and PCB manufacturing. PCB fabrication companies, PCB fabricators, and PCB manufacturers transform the electronic design into a physical board. This process can include PCB lamination, exploration, plating, etching, solder mask application, silkscreen printing, and surface finishing. Various products are chosen depending upon the application, such as FR4, Rogers PCB material, ceramic PCB material, aluminum PCB boards, polyimide flex PCB, or various other specialty laminates. Due to the fact that the material's dielectric properties influence signal speed, impedance, and general electrical actions, understanding what is dielectric constant or dielectric constant meaning is important in board design. In high frequency PCBs, RF boards, and high frequency printed motherboard projects, choosing the best laminate can be just as important as selecting the ideal components.

Fiducial marks PCB, PCB fiducials, fiducial PCB, and fiducial marks assist assembly makers acknowledge board positioning throughout pick-and-place and solder printing. PCB stencil and circuit board stencil are used in SMT process and stencil in PCB process to use solder paste properly.
